Analog Folk

Analog Folk is a new startup agency founded by some ex-TribalDDB London crew, Bill Brock and Matt Dyke. They’re billing themselves as creating ‘Communication Products’, not merely advertising, much the same way Anomaly do over the pond.
Check out their video about the evolution of gaming - it’s excellent. My only gripe is that its not portable. I would love to post about it here but cannot. I see no reason why people need to be on their site to watch it? Especially as they’re talking about websites being only one part in the comms mix, it makes no sense to not have it on youtube (at the very least) with their logo on overlay…
Anyway there’s been lots of trade press here lately about this ‘new generation’ of agency, what with all the Campaign coverage of Adam & Eve, so it will be interesting to see what happens in the next year or so… I wish them all the best. After all, there are many many eyes watching…
